Highlights
  • Monastery Sevanavank - Sevanavank is located on the peninsula of Lake Sevan, founded by Gregory the Illuminator in 305. Excavations revealed that this place was inhabited in the Stone and Bronze Ages. According to the inscription on the southern wall of the Church of the Holy Apostles, the expansion and construction of the monastery in the 9th century was organized by the daughter of Ashot I Bagratuni, the founder of the royal house of Bagratuni. - Lake Sevan - Lake Sevan is a wonderful “pearl” of Armenia. Guests from abroad can combine a pleasant holiday on the shores of Sevan surrounded by picturesque mountains with interesting excursions to the ancient historical monuments. It is recommended to visit such cultural attractions as Sevanavank and Hayravank monasteries, as well as the cemetery of the ancient khachkars Noratus. - Goshavank Monastery - Surrounded by amazing forests and hills Goshavank Monastery is located in the village of Gosh, 15 km east of Dilijan resort city. This pearl of Armenian architecture used to be one of the exceptional universities in the Middle Ages. Goshavank is a unique monastic complex in its style, it includes all the merits of medieval architecture. It should be noted that the buildings of the monastic complex are in harmony with the luxurious nature of the place. - Haghartsin Monastery - Haghartsin is a small monastery surrounded by the rich nature of Dilijan, beautiful trees and mountains. The monastery complex was built during the 10th-13th centuries. - Lake Parz - The lake is surrounded by forests. Water in the lake is transparent, a little greenish. As the forests are very close to the shoreline, the massive trees, leaning to the lake, are reflected in the water. The name “Parz lich” literally means “clear lake”.
